Abolish Quote by Hjalmar Branting
“The equality among all members of the League, which is provided in the statutes giving each state only one vote, cannot of course abolish the actual material inequality of the powers concerned.”
About This Quote
Source Treaty: League of Nations Covenant, 1919
Formal equality in voting does not eliminate real power imbalances among states.
In simple terms: Equal votes don’t equal equal power.
